Admission to STP – West Africa

Explore below to learn more about the process of applying for admission to the Seed Transformation Program in West Africa.

Eligibility

Educational Requirements

There are no specific educational requirements. We do not require that you take the GMAT or another exam to apply to or qualify for STP.

English-Language Proficiency

We do not require that you take the TOEFL or another English test to apply to or qualify for STP. However, participants need to be able to both understand and speak English at a level that allows them to participate fully in this fast-paced program.

Participants should be able to read large volumes of material in English, understand and participate in lectures and class discussions, and engage in small group discussions.

Application Process

Submitting an application does not guarantee admission. An admissions committee will assess all completed applications based on the program’s criteria for admission.

The application takes about 30 to 40 minutes to complete. It requires personal and professional information, as well as a personal statement.

Applications will be reviewed on a rolling basis, so we recommend that you apply early.

Fees & Financial Responsibilities

STP participants are responsible for transportation to and from Seed’s center in Accra, Ghana, as well as for lodging during the sessions.

Breakfast, lunch, snacks, and most dinners will be provided during the program.
